Course structure

• Introduction to African Art History
• Traditional African Art Forms
• Contemporary African Art Trends
• Grants and Funding Opportunities in the Art Sector
• Grant Writing and Proposal Development
• Art Collection Management
• Cultural Heritage Preservation
• Art Market and Sales Strategies
• African Art Exhibition Curation
• Digital Marketing for Art Organizations
